Make sure they are licensed

Professional real estate agents are registered by the government and issued with a license that permits them to operate.

To ensure that you work with a legitimate one you should always check their license before you hire them. Failure to do so can be costly if they turn out to be scammers.

You might end up losing your property and also being in debt. Check the license properly and counter-check with the relevant authorities to be sure that it is a valid one.

Go through their track record

A professional real estate agent who has operated for a long time should have a substantial track record. Evaluating it will help you know if they are the right fit for the job.

A bad track record usually indicates that the individual is incompetent hence can’t be trusted with the job. Although, at times the results might be influenced by unavoidable external circumstances that can’t be blamed on them.
